Transaction 08459ca71baed82bfc4cfd23ad9622c4112df94e27774261c7b5b8848dcff4bc

1 Input
2 Outputs
  • 08459ca71baed82bfc4cfd23ad9622c4112df94e27774261c7b5b8848dcff4bc:0
  • value  354480
    address  3DDvnpSCUJ7RuoMAtgnWwjTWMvMZHsMoAN
  • 08459ca71baed82bfc4cfd23ad9622c4112df94e27774261c7b5b8848dcff4bc:1
  • value  23128811
    address  3P8Nvv1BrM2QdgRqZLDRUUBs8sEwrnuPfi